Keswick at Lee Abbey
Dates: 28 May - 1 June 2012 (Mon-Fri)
Theme: Prophets who like to make a drama out of a crisis!
Speakers: David Rowe and Dave Fenton.
They were trying to read the signs of the times. They were passionate about justice, faith, truth and integrity. They adopted creative and eccentric ways of communicating their message. They showed extreme courage in the face of governments and powerful religious leaders. They were imprisoned and abused, but they would not and could not be ignored. They were willing to go far out of their comfort zone in obedience to God - a huge challenge to anyone who seeks to be a disciple and ambassador for God today. Two and a half thousand years later, they are still household names - Isaiah, Jeremiah, Ezekiel and Hosea. They are like the X-Men of the Old Testament. They are the tip of the iceberg of the prophets of the Hebrew Bible. What are they saying to us today through the dust of time?
